Celebrate this Star Wars Day online

May 4, 2020 by T3 India

May 4th is unofficially and unanimously declared as a day dedicated to one of the cinematic franchises and universes ever created – Star Wars. The popular saying ‘May the fourth be with you’ is punned on the popular catchphrase right out of the epics which is: ‘May the force be with you’.  In honour of the gigantic legacy and impact of Star Wars on all of us, we have decided to collate a few links to help you enjoy all-things Star Wars – be it the iconic movies, games, TV serials, or goodies – which are not in a galaxy far, far away but just available through the click of a button.

First off, if you wish to do a Star Wars movie-marathon, all the 9 episodes (movies) are available on Disney+ Hotstar online. Yes, even the latest Star Wars: The Rise of Skywalker, which released in December 2019, is available. Here is the link which will direct you to the Star Wars page on Disney+ Hotstar. Do watch them in order of their release date i.e. Episode IV: A New Hope, Episode V: The Empire Strikes Back, Episode VI: Return of the Jedi, Episode I, II then III and then the newer ones: Episode VII, VIII, and the series finale IX.

In addition to the movies, Disney+ Hotstar also has the latest Star Wars spin-off TV Show called The Mandalorian – which hit the charts and raised eyebrows with Baby Yoda winning the internet (sorry for the spoilers). The famous Star Wars Clone Wars’ final season is available too. Even the fantastic movie, Rogue One is available along with the other spin-off Solo, a movie based on the early days of Han Solo.

When it comes to games, we highly recommend the new Star Wars Jedi: Fallen Order, and Star Wars: Battlefront II, the latter bearing a fantastic multiplayer system which was also received a lot of criticism for its ‘pay to win’ structure. But still, it has been updated and it’s a lot of fun. You can play on PS4, Xbox One and PC. Older classics like the Knights of the Old Republic is available on platforms like Steam.

Smartphone users can also play the classic Star Wars: Knights of the Old Republic, which is designed for Android, and games that area available on both iOS and Android, like LEGO Star Wars, Star Wars: Galaxy of Heroes.

With delivery of Star Wars items being uncertain during the lockdown, we hope that accessing all-things Star Wars through the digital world would be enough. Stay safe and enjoy these movies and games at home. May the fourth be with you. Always!

OnePlus 5T Star Wars edition goes on sale from tomorrow

December 14, 2017 by T3 Gaming

Hot on the heels of the new Star Wars movie release, OnePlus announced the OnePlus 5T Star Wars limited edition in India. The phone will coincide with the movie release tomorrow.

The OnePlus 5T Star Wars is same as the regular OnePlus 5T when it comes to hardware but differentiates itself in design. The limited edition comes in a sandstone white finish colour with Star Wars logo imprinted at the back and Alert Slider getting a red colour. The phone also features exclusive Star Wars wallpapers and a theme.

The phone will sell in limited numbers at Rs. 38,999 on Amazon and oneplusstore.in as well as OnePlus experience store in India.

Now you can jump into the Star Wars universe

November 24, 2015 by James Peckham

A new Google Cardboard VR experience is launching on December 2 that will mean you can fully immerse yourself into the Star Wars universe.

It’ll come out on the official Star Wars app for both iOS and Android.

There’s been an awakening

It’s official content made by Industrial Light and Magic’s AR and VR department. That’s the same team that previously made a VR video for Facebook that saw you ride on a speeder across the Tatooine desert.

There’s a specially designed Star Wars cardboard available in the US through Verizon, but it’s not quite certain whether that’ll be coming to the UK. You may have to just use your standard Google Cardboard unless you’re a particularly good artist.

What’s not exactly certain yet is where we’ll be visiting, but the creators have confirmed it ties directly into the opening scenes of Star Wars: The Force Awakens.
